The Lee Precision 223 Remington Pro 4000 Press Kit is a state-of-the-art reloading press designed for efficiency and ease of use. With its modular construction, users can customize their level of automation without any adjustments. The kit features quick cartridge changeover, an exclusive auto case placer, and a built-in primer disposal system, making it an essential tool for both novice and experienced reloaders.

best bang for your buck
Awesome unit especially for the price. with the addition to a powder check die this thing runs flawlessly for my applications. this is my 3rd progressive press from lee. beware it does take a little tuning and figuring out the setup. i prefer to keep as a dedicated press and only use for one caliber per press. tip for the powder throw, you can screw the 1 lb container straight on rather than filling up the container provided. then you will never mistake what powder is there.

Works ok
I've had mine for a few years now. I use it for .223, 6.8 SPC and 6x6.8 SPC. It works ok for the price and makes good ammo but the priming system needs some work. It drops probably 1 out of 5. I tried to put something under the priming system but it didn't work very well.
